Bea's Gumbo Ingredients

3/4 Cup Flour 1 pound Smoked Link Sausage Of Your Choice thinly sliced
1/2 Cup Cooking Oil 3 Qts Water
1 Large Onion chopped1 Tblsp Cajun Seasoning (Vary To Taste)
1/2 Cup Celery-(Optional) chopped4 Cloves Garlic (Vary To Taste) chopped
1 Bunch Green Onions (Tops Only) sliced1 teaspoon Poultry Seasoning
1/4 Cup Parsley chopped or snipped1 quart Chicken Broth
5 Half Chicken Breasts ( Whole Or Cut Up) 2 teaspoons Gumbo File'(Add In Last 10 Min Of Cooking)

Instructions for Bea's Gumbo

1. Pour water and chicken broth into large stew pot and set aside.
2. Make a roux, mix flour and oil in heavy skillet, heat over med-high heat while stirring constantly.This is a key step, take care not to burn the roux. Monitor color, when turned a cinnamon brown remove from heat immediately and stir in chopped onion and garlic (not green onion), Place roux in stew pot with water.
3. Add meats , cajun and poultry seasoning to stew pot,add optional celery in at this time and bring to a boil, then simmer for about an hour or until meat is tender and Gumbo is slightly thickened. Add boiling water to thin, if too thick during cooking stage.
4. During last ten minutes of cooking add the File' , Parsley and sliced green onion tops to Gumbo.
